Zoning
R1B
Suburban Residential District
This district is intended for single-family low density living only. Uses are limited to single-family detached dwelling units and such necessary or desirable uses that are normally compatible with residential living. The special permitted use criteria are designed to service low density residential development to ensure compatibility and minimize impact on residences.
